Registered agents play a essential role in ensuring compliance and guaranteeing that businesses meet their legal obligations. Most states require that a registered agent is a inhabitant of the jurisdiction or a company licensed to conduct business within that state. This ensures that there is a reliable point of contact available during business hours for service of process, official communications, and formal correspondence.

In addition to residency requirements, registered agents must also have a physical location for their registered office, which cannot be a mailbox. This address is where legal documents, such as court summons and regulatory communications, are delivered. Businesses seeking to ensure proper representation must carefully consider agents capable of fulfilling these requirements consistently.

Additionally, registered agents are required to maintain accurate records and provide alerts for important due dates, including annual reports and other compliance filings. Failure to meet these obligations can result in penalties, including financial penalties and the potential loss of good standing with the jurisdiction. Therefore, selecting a dependable registered agent who complies with these legal requirements is essential for business continuity and compliance.

Advantages of Professional Registered Agents

Contracting a qualified registered agent provides a variety of advantages that can boost your enterprise's efficiency and adherence to regulations. Primarily, a registered agent makes certain that you stay compliant with state laws by providing a reliable point of contact for legal documents, ensuring timely notifications and compliance to statutory requirements. This assists businesses avoid penalties and sustain favorable relations with state authorities, which is essential for their sustained operations.

Furthermore, qualified registered agents deliver added privacy and security for business owners. By using a registered agent service, your personal address will not be made public, protecting your privacy and keeping private and business matters distinct. This is especially beneficial for small business owners or startups who often run their operations from their residences, as it prevents unsolicited inquiries directed to your residence and enhances your professional image.
